Django добавляя пользовательский экземпляр в self.request - PullRequest
0 голосов
/ 09 октября 2019

Я не знаю, как расширить self.request.

В Django rest framework или Django view мы можем получить доступ ко многим вещам с помощью self.request, например, если мы хотим получить аутентифицированного пользователя, тогда мы пишемself.request.user.

Я пытаюсь расширить это, чтобы получить self.request.mycustominstance Может кто-нибудь показать мне, как это сделать?

1 Ответ

0 голосов
/ 09 октября 2019

Эти процессы почти происходят в разделе Middleware Django . В вашем случае напишите свое собственное промежуточное программное обеспечение и правильно подключите его в проекте. Чтобы расширить объект request, вы должны сделать что-то в своем process_view() методе

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...